The Negev summit will become an annual forum that will bring together the heads of diplomats present during this first meeting, and will allow more personalities from the Arab world to participate in the years to come, said Monday Oded Yosef, deputy director general of the ministry. Israeli Foreign Affairs for the Middle East.

“These challenges notably include those posed by Iran and its armed proxies,” the official stressed, while the talks were “frank and honest about real issues and how we will address them together.”

“What really came out today was that no one ignored the gaps that exist, and on the other hand, it was very clear that these gaps were significantly minimized,” remarked the deputy general manager. 

The “regional security architecture” discussed at the summit includes “confronting the threats posed by Iran and its proxies”, he detailed, and includes “a significant American presence”.
